This ancient ritual, considered one of the most powerful forms of Shiva worship, involves the ceremonial bathing of the Shiva Lingam with various sacred substances including milk, yogurt, honey, ghee, and water from the holy Ganges, all performed to the rhythmic chanting of Vedic mantras by experienced temple priests.
